0

最近、インライン SSE2 命令を使用する Visual C++ コンソール アプリケーションを開発しました。私のコンピューターでは問題なく動作しますが、別のコンピューターで試してみると、次のエラーが返されます。

システムは指定されたプログラムを実行できません

プログラムは、SSE2 コードを導入する前に他のコンピューターで動作していたことに注意してください。

助言がありますか?

PS: 他のコンピューターでコードをコンパイルして実行すると機能します。私がネットから探し出したものからのマニフェストと関係があると思います。

4

2 に答える 2

0

デバッグ バージョンをビルドした場合、リリース ビルドは他のマシンで動作する可能性があります。

そうでない場合は、プログラムに必要な Microsoft Visual C++ 再頒布可能パッケージを特定し、それを他のマシンにインストールする必要があります。

于 2009-12-15T01:02:21.903 に答える
0

ほとんどの場合、SSE2 命令の使用には、2 番目のシステムに存在しない DLL が必要です。

どれを正確に把握するかについてのブログ エントリは次のとおりです。 「システムは指定されたプログラムを実行できません」メッセージをデバッグする方法

于 2009-12-14T16:39:31.017 に答える